Factorial Notation
When we want to multiply all the natural numbers from a particular
number down to 1, we can use factorial notation to indicate this
operation. The symbol quot;!quot; is used to indicate factorial. This notation
can save us the trouble of writing a long list of numbers.
 For example:
 6! means 6 x 5 x 4 x 3 x 2 x 1 = 720
                                                On the calculator ...
                                                 Press: [MATH]
 4! = 4 x 3 x 2 x 1 = 24                                 [<] (Prb)
                                                            [4] (!)
 10! = 10 x 9 x 8 x 7 x 6 x 5 x 4 x 3 x 2 x 1
     = 3 628 800

 1! = 1

 By definition 0! = 1

Permutations (the quot;Pickquot; Formula)
A permutation is an ordered arrangement of objects.
                     n is the number of objects
                                                      On the calculator ...
                     available to be arranged
                                                       Press: [MATH]
                                                               [<] (Prb)
                     r is the number of objects
                                                                  [2] (nPr)
                     that are being arranged.
